Overview

Bearberry (Arctostaphylos uva-ursi), an evergreen groundcover, thrives in USDA zones 2-6. It features leathery leaves and bell-shaped flowers. Post-spring blooms turn to red berries, attracting wildlife. The plant spreads 3-6 feet, reaches 6-12 inches high, and enjoys full sun to partial shade with well-drained, acidic soil. It's drought-tolerant once established, ideal for erosion control and low-maintenance areas. Notable for vibrant fall color and winter interest.
